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

test-configs.yaml: arm64 ftrace selftsts coverage #1772

Merged
merged 2 commits into from
Jan 9, 2024

Conversation

broonie
Copy link
Member

@broonie broonie commented Feb 27, 2023

The ftrace kselftests are very useful but currently we don't try to run
it, add the config fragment and enable it on Juno. Since a config
fragment is required this will be a lot easier to deploy with the
kselftest-slim PR (#1759)
merged.

We will also need Linaro/test-definitions#431
for this to be useful, at the minute the test is unconditionally skipped
everywhere by the Linaro skipfile due to what appear to be no longer
relevant reasons.

@broonie broonie force-pushed the kselftest-ftrace branch 2 times, most recently from 0c90480 to 2a8f0df Compare February 27, 2023 18:20
@broonie
Copy link
Member Author

broonie commented Mar 21, 2023

This is running happily according to LAVA but no sign in the dashboard for some reason https://lava.sirena.org.uk/scheduler/job/196095 - probably my patch at https://lore.kernel.org/linux-kselftest/[email protected]/ will improve that? We should at least have the single pass/fail for the suite as a whole but it's vanished into the ether.

@broonie broonie force-pushed the kselftest-ftrace branch from 2a8f0df to eecd426 Compare June 5, 2023 14:11
@broonie
Copy link
Member Author

broonie commented Jun 5, 2023

Running OK on staging now https://staging.kernelci.org/test/plan/id/647c3953fee8acc1eac5926a/ (there's issues with the tests failing but the bit where we run things works OK).

@gctucker
Copy link
Contributor

gctucker commented Jul 5, 2023

Adding skip label because of #1994

@gctucker gctucker added the staging-skip Don't test automatically on staging.kernelci.org label Jul 5, 2023
The ftrace selftests can be a bit slow to run and unfortunately need the
kselftest build configuration which is difficult to deploy but they are
very useful.

Signed-off-by: Mark Brown <[email protected]>
@broonie broonie removed the staging-skip Don't test automatically on staging.kernelci.org label Jan 7, 2024
Juno can boot the full kselftest kernel so let's use it to enable arm64
coverage for the ftrace selftests.

Signed-off-by: Mark Brown <[email protected]>
@broonie broonie changed the title kselftest ftrace test-configs.yaml: arm64 ftrace selftsts coverage Jan 7, 2024
@broonie
Copy link
Member Author

broonie commented Jan 9, 2024

Once more running happily on staging: https://staging.kernelci.org/test/plan/id/659bbac514a1801bdd62ee68/

@nuclearcat
Copy link
Member

Thanks, merging

@nuclearcat nuclearcat added this pull request to the merge queue Jan 9, 2024
Merged via the queue into kernelci:main with commit 8bb81fe Jan 9, 2024
4 checks passed
@broonie broonie deleted the kselftest-ftrace branch January 14, 2024 02:01
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ants